What is a Mastermind?
Masterminds are a unique medium by which a group of individuals gathers and shares challenges and ideas with the goal of individual and collective growth and development. Used in a variety of business and other forums, Masterminds offer a tool to get attendees to levels of awareness and understanding that they otherwise would not be able to achieve individually. At Educators Platform, we pair a content expert together with a group of 12 or fewer dental hygiene educators across a wide range of topics. Sessions are individualized to group attendee needs and interests.
